MySQL作为一款广泛使用的开源关系型数据库管理系统,其稳定性和高效性在众多场景中得到了验证。然而,为了确保MySQL数据库的持续稳定运行,对其进行性能监控是至关重要的。本文将介绍五大高效性能监控工具,帮助你轻松掌握数据库状态。
1. MySQL Workbench
MySQL Workbench是一款集成了多种数据库功能的图形化界面工具,其中包括了数据库的监控功能。以下是使用MySQL Workbench进行性能监控的步骤:
- 打开MySQL Workbench,连接到MySQL数据库。
- 在左侧菜单中选择“性能”选项卡。
- 在“性能”选项卡中,你可以看到数据库的实时性能指标,如CPU使用率、连接数、查询响应时间等。
- 通过这些指标,你可以对数据库的性能进行初步评估。
2. Percona Monitoring and Management (PMM)
Percona Monitoring and Management(PMM)是一款开源的MySQL性能监控工具,它可以帮助你监控MySQL数据库的性能,并提供详细的性能分析报告。以下是使用PMM进行性能监控的步骤:
- 下载并安装PMM。
- 在PMM中添加MySQL数据库实例。
- PMM将自动收集数据库的性能数据,并在界面上展示。
- 通过PMM,你可以查看数据库的实时性能指标、历史性能数据以及性能分析报告。
3. MySQL Enterprise Monitor
MySQL Enterprise Monitor是MySQL官方提供的一款性能监控工具,它可以帮助你实时监控数据库性能,并提供详细的性能分析报告。以下是使用MySQL Enterprise Monitor进行性能监控的步骤:
- 下载并安装MySQL Enterprise Monitor。
- 在MySQL Enterprise Monitor中添加MySQL数据库实例。
- MySQL Enterprise Monitor将自动收集数据库的性能数据,并在界面上展示。
- 通过MySQL Enterprise Monitor,你可以查看数据库的实时性能指标、历史性能数据以及性能分析报告。
4. Nagios
Nagios是一款开源的监控工具,它可以监控MySQL数据库的性能,并提供详细的性能报告。以下是使用Nagios进行性能监控的步骤:
- 下载并安装Nagios。
- 配置Nagios,添加MySQL数据库实例作为监控对象。
- Nagios将自动收集数据库的性能数据,并在界面上展示。
- 通过Nagios,你可以查看数据库的实时性能指标、历史性能数据以及性能分析报告。
5. Zabbix
Zabbix是一款开源的监控工具,它可以监控MySQL数据库的性能,并提供详细的性能报告。以下是使用Zabbix进行性能监控的步骤:
- 下载并安装Zabbix。
- 配置Zabbix,添加MySQL数据库实例作为监控对象。
- Zabbix将自动收集数据库的性能数据,并在界面上展示。
- 通过Zabbix,你可以查看数据库的实时性能指标、历史性能数据以及性能分析报告。
总结
以上五大性能监控工具可以帮助你轻松掌握MySQL数据库的状态,从而确保数据库的稳定运行。在实际应用中,你可以根据自己的需求选择合适的监控工具,并对数据库进行实时监控和性能分析。